What Does the Postal Service Reform Act Mean for Mailers?

The Postal Service Reform Act of 2022 was passed by both the House and Senate, and the President signed it into law on April 6. It has been over 15 years since Congress passed a major piece of postal reform … Continue reading

Postage Rates Increasing in Middle of the Year

The big news is that the Postal Service is raising postage rates on August 29, 2021, not the traditional January once-a-year increase. And it’s a large increase due to additional pricing authority given to the USPS. This increase is more … Continue reading
